The clearest thing about Winter Hill General Contractor is the permit trail. BuildZoom counts 330 permitted projects on record for the company, 19 of them in the last three years, at a typical permit value of about $13,350 — work it categorizes as kitchen and bath renovations, decks and porches, roofing and siding, spread across Malden, Brookline, Melrose, Everett, Middleton, Danvers, Newton and Billerica. The one independent look at the finished work comes from a neighbor rather than a customer. In April 2021 an r/Somerville commenter described the company building a large dormer and roof across the street, and doing a full re-siding around the corner on Hancock, and said the re-sided 1920 house looked like it had been built yesterday. A testimonial on the company's own website names Claudio and Lincoln and describes an easy experience — the company's own material, not an outside account. Licensing needs care here. The Massachusetts registry shows the company's home improvement contractor registration, number 168583, as expired, with Winter Hill General Contractor, Inc. named as the holder of record. BuildZoom separately lists a home improvement contractor registration numbered 204047 issued on 30 December 2025 — that is BuildZoom's record rather than a state registry check. BuildZoom also states coverage of $2 million in general liability and $500,000 in workers' compensation. So the homework before signing is specific. Ask for the current HIC registration number in writing and look it up yourself against the state's contractor registry, since the registration on file here has lapsed. Ask for certificates of insurance sent directly by the insurer rather than forwarded. And ask for addresses of two or three recent jobs in your own town — the permit history is public, which makes those easy to confirm. For exterior work — roofs, dormers, siding — the permit record and the 2021 neighbor's account point the same way. Get references you can call before committing to anything larger.
